ABSTRAK
Teknologi komputer mempunyai peran yang sangat penting sebagai alat penunjang untuk meningkatkan kreatifitas
dan aktifitas lembaga sosial, perusahaan swasta, maupun instansi pemerintah. Salah satunya pada Kantor Kecamatan
Kasimbar di Kabupaten Parigi Moutong yang masih menggunakan sistem manual sehingga memerlukan banyak
waktu dan sulit untuk mencari data-data gaji pegawai yang terdahulu. Untuk itu penelitian ini akan membangun dan
mengimplementasikan suatu sistem informasi gaji pegawai yang dapat mempermudah dan mempercepat proses
pengolahan data gaji pegawai pada Kantor Kecamatan Kasimbar di Kabupaten Parigi Moutong. Penelitian ini adalah
penelitian kualitatif yang menggunakan pendekatan rekayasa perangkat lunak. Pengumpulan data menggunakan
teknik observasi, wawancara, dokumentasi dan studi kepustakaan. Dengan metode prototype, penelitian ini
membangun sistem informasi gaji pegawai yang menggunakan bahasa pemograman Delphi 7.0 dan database
Microsoft Access 2007. Hasil penelitian ini adalah sistem informasi gaji pegawai yang dibangun dapat membantu
pembuatan rekap gaji pegawai dan meminimalisir tingkat kesalahan dalam transaksi serta mempercepat pembuatan
laporan gaji pegawai Kantor Kecamatan Kasimbar. Sistem informasi ini dapat dikembangkan sesuai kebutuhan di
masa depan sehingga informasi yang disajikan lebih jelas dan dapat menyajikan informasi secara lengkap.
Kata Kunci: Prototype, Delphi 7.0, Microsoft Access 2007, Sistem Informasi.
bersama-sama untuk melakukan suatu kegiatan Sumber dari informasi adalah data yang
atau untuk menyelesaikan sasaran tertentu [2]. merupakan bentuk yang masih mentah sehingga
Sistem merupakan himpunan komponen atau belum dapat bercerita banyak sehingga perlu
bagian yang saling berkaitan yang sama-sama diolah lebih lanjut. Data yang telah diolah melalui
berfungsi untuk mencapai suatu tujuan [3]. suatu model menjadi informasi. Penerima akan
Dikatakan pula sistem adalah sekumpulan menerima informasi tersebut, membuat suatu
hal atau kegiatan atau elemen atau subsistem yang keputusan tertentu dan melakukan tindakan yang
saling bekerja sama atau yang dihubungkan mengakibatkan tindakan lain yang menghasilkan
dengan cara-cara tertentu sehingga membentuk sejumlah data. Data tersebut akan ditangkap
satu kesatuan untuk melaksanakan suatu fungsi sebagai input, diproses kembali lewat suatu model
guna mencapai tujuan [4]. dan seterusnya membuat siklus yang disebut
Sistem juga didefinisikan berdasarkan dua dengan siklus informasi [2].
pendekatan, yaitu pendekatan menurut elemennya Nilai suatu informasi ditentukan dari dua hal,
bahwa sistem sebagai bagian-bagian yang saling yaitu manfaat dan biaya yang mendapatkannya.
berkaitan, yang beroperasi bersama untuk Informasi dikatakan bernilai bila manfaatnya lebih
mencapai tujuan, serta pendekatan yang lebih efektif dibandingkan biaya yang dikeluarkan
menekankan pada prosedur yang mendefinisikan untuk mendapatkannya. Namun perlu diperhatikan
bahwa sistem yaitu jaringan kerja dari prosedur- bahwa informasi dalam suatu sistem informasi
prosedur yang saling berhubungan, berkumpul umumnya digunakan untuk beberapa kegunaan.
bersama-sama untuk melakukan suatu kegiatan Sehingga tidak memungkinkan dan sulit untuk
atau menyelesaikan suatu sasaran tertentu [5]. menghubungkan suatu bagian informasi pada
Dengan demikian dapat dikatakan bahwa masalah yang tertentu dengan biayanya karena
sistem adalah suatu komponen atau variabel yang sebagian besar informasi dinikmati tidak hanya
teroganisir, saling berinteraksi, saling bergantung oleh satu pihak didalam perusahaan [7].
satu sama lain dan terpadu untuk melakukan atau Lebih jauh dikatakan bahwa kualitas suatu
mencapai suatu sasaran yang telah ditentukan. informasi tergantung atas tiga hal, yaitu [7]:
a. Akurat, yaitu informasi harus bebas dari
2.2 Informasi kesalahan-kesalahan yang dapat menyesatkan.
Informasi adalah suatu data yang lebih Akurat juga berarti informasi harus jelas
berarti dan berguna bagi penerimanya. Sumber mencerminkan maksudnya.
dari informasi adalah data. Data adalah kenyataan b. Tepat waktu, yaitu informasi yang datang pada
yang menggambarkan suatu kejadian-kejadian penerima tidak boleh terlambat. Informasi yang
dan kesatuan nyata. Kejadian (event) adalah sudah usang tidak akan mempunyai nilai lagi.
sesuatu yang terjadi pada saat tertentu. Informasi c. Relevan, yaitu informasi yang datang harus
juga didefinisikan sebagai hasil dari pengolahan bermanfaat bagi penerimanya atau informasi
data dalam suatu bentuk yang lebih berguna dan mempunyai manfaat untuk pemakainya.
berarti bagi penerimanya yang menggambarkan
suatu kejadian (event) yang nyata yang digunakan 2.3 Sistem Informasi
untuk mengambil keputusan [2]. Sistem informasi adalah sistem pengolahan
Informasi merupakan hasil dari pengolahan dan sistem infomasi yang terdapat disuatu sistem
data dalam suatu bentuk yang lebih berguna dan komputer atau jaringan sedemikian rupa sehingga
berarti bagi penerimanya yang menggambarkan dapat digunakan oleh pihak-pihak yang
kejadian-kejadian (event) yang real (fact), yang berkepentingan [9]. Sistem informasi adalah
digunakan untuk pengambilan keputusan [6]. sekumpulan prosedur organisasi yang pada saat
Informasi adalah sistem didalam organisasi dilaksanakan akan memberikan informasi bagi
yang mempertemukan kebutuhan pengolahan pengambil keputusan dan/atau untuk
transaksi harian, mendukung operasi, bersifat mengendalikan organisasi [1].
manajerial dan kegiatan strategi dari suatu Lebih jauh dijelaskan bahwa sistem
organisasi dan menyediakan pihak luar tertentu informasi dapat dipahami sebagai sekumpulan
dengan laporan-laporan yang diperlukan [7]. subsistem yang saling berhubungan, berkumpul
Informasi juga diartikan sebagai hasil pengolahan bersama-sama dan membentuk satu kesatuan,
data yang digunakan untuk suatu keperluan, saling berinteraksi dan bekerja sama antara bagian
sehingga penerimanya akan mendapat rangsangan satu dengan bagian yang lainya dengan cara-cara
untuk melakukan tindakan [8]. tertentu untuk melakukan fungsi pengolahan data,
Dari pengeertian-pengertian diatas dapat menerima masukan (input), mengolahnya
disimpulkan bahwa informasi adalah hasil dari (processing) dan menghasilkan keluaran (output)
pengolahan data yang berguna sehingga dapat berupa informasi sebagai dasar pengambilan
dijadikan acuan dalam pengambilan keputusan. keputusan yang berguna dan memiliki nilai nyata
yang dapat dirasakan akibatnya baik saat itu juga a. Database Windows toolbar mempercepat
maupun dimasa mendatang, mendukung kegiatan proses pembuatan, penataan dan pengolahan
operasional, manajerial dan strategi organisasi, objek database.
dengan memanfaatkan berbagai sumber daya yang b. Fasilitas grup untuk mengelompokkan objek
ada dan tersedia bagi fungsi tersebut guna didalam database.
mencapai tujuan [4]. c. Menampilkan sub data pada objek, query dan
form.
2.4 Database Kelebihan Microsoft Access 2007 sebagai
Database adalah suatu kumpulan data yang berikut:
terhubung yang disimpan secara bersama pada a. Aplikasi mudah diperoleh (meski bajakan).
suatu media, tanpa perlu kerangkapan data dengan b. Mudah digunakan.
cara tertentu sehingga mudah digunakan atau c. Relasi antar tabel dapat dibuat dengan mudah.
ditampilkan kembali, dapat digunakan satu lebih d. Mampu menyimpan data dalam jumlah sangat
program aplikasi secara optimal, data disimpan besar (jauh lebih besar dari Paradox).
tanpa mengalami ketergantungan pada program Adapun beberapa kekurangan Microsoft
yang akan menggunakannya, data disimpan Access 2007 adalah:
sedemikian rupa sehingga penambahan, a. Merupakan program aplikasi berbayar, kecuali
pengambilan dan modifikasi dapat dilakukan jika menggunakan Microsoft Office bajakan.
dengan mudah dan terkontrol [10]. b. Hanya dapat dijalankan di sistem operasi
Secara umum, basis data atau database Windows.
adalah kumpulan data yang saling berhubungan. c. Keamanan tidak begitu bisa dihandalkan walau
Dalam implementasinya data tersebut berbentuk sudah mengenal konsep relationship.
tabel karena sebuah database terdiri dari beberapa
komponen, yaitu [11]: 2.6 Delphi 7.0
a. Tabel, yaitu objek database yang memuat Delphi merupakan bahasa pemograman yang
record (row/baris) dimana masing-masing mempunyai cakupan kemampuan yang luas dan
record tersebut merupakan beberapa gabungan sangat canggih. Berbagai jenis aplikasi dapat
dari beberapa sifat yang identik. dibuat dengan delphi, termasuk aplikasi untuk
b. Field, yaitu menyatakan data terkecil yang mengolah teks, grafik, angka, database dan
memiliki makna. aplikasi web.
c. Record, yaitu kumpulan dari sejumlah elemen Delphi menyediakan fasilitas pemrograman
data yang saling berhubungan. yang sangat lengkap. Fasilitas tersebut dibagi
Dalam penerapannya, software yang dalam dua kelompok, yakni objek dan bahasa
digunakan untuk mengelola database disebut pemograman. Objek merupakan komponen yang
Database Management System (DBMS). Jika memiliki bentuk fisik dan biasanya dapat dilihat
menggunakan model relasi, disebut Relational (visual), sedangkan bahasa pemograman secara
Database Management System (RDBMS) yang singkat disebut sekumpulan teks yang memiliki
mempunyai fasilitas untuk memproses, arti tertentu dan disusun dengan aturan tertentu
mendefinisikan, membuat, serta memanipulasi serta untuk menjalankan tugas tertentu [13].
database dalam berbagai aplikasi. Salah satu Delphi menggunakan struktur bahasa
software RDBMS yang sering digunakan adalah pemrograman objek Pascal. Gabungan dari objek
Microsoft SQL dan Microsoft Office Access. dan bahasa pemograman ini sering disebut
sebagai bahasa pemrograman berorientasi objek
2.5 Microsoft Access 2007 atau Object Oriented Programming (OOP).
Microsoft Access 2007 merupakan salah satu
program pengolahan database yang canggih dan 2.7 Gaji Pegawai
digunakan untuk mengolah berbagai jenis data Gaji adalah suatu bentuk balas jasa ataupun
dengan pengoperasian yang mudah. Banyak penghargaan yang diberikan secara teratur kepada
kemudahan yang diperoleh jika bekerja dengan seorang pegawai atas jasa dan hasil kerjanya.
Microsoft Access. Diantaranya adalah dapat Istilah lain dari gaji adalah honor dan upah. Gaji,
melakukan penyortiran, pengaturan data, honor ataupun upah dapat diterima pegawai di
pembuatan tabel data, serta pembuatan laporan lingkungan kantor atau tempat kerja milik negara
kegiatan sehari-hari. atau tempat swasta. Para pekerja tersebut dapat
Sesuai dengan perkembangannya, Microsoft berupa pegawai negeri sipil (PNS) atau pegawai
Access 2007 merupakan penyempurnaan dari honor (tenaga honorer) yang bekerja di kantor
program Microsoft Access versi sebelumnya. milik negara. Untuk PNS, gaji dihitung secara
Banyak hal baru bila bekerja dengan Microsoft tetap setiap bulan, sedangkan tenaga honorer lebih
Access, diantaranya adalah [12]: tepat jika gajinya (honornya) dihitung sesuai
jumlah pekerjaan atau jumlah beban tugasnya. dilakukan terhadap proses pengolahan gaji
Besarnya gaji pokok yang diberikan pada seorang pegawai pada Kantor Kecamatan Kasimbar.
pegawai biasanya sangat tergantung dengan latar b. Wawancara; melakukan pembicaraan langsung
belakang pendidikan yang dimiliki, kemampuan, (tanyajawab) dengan responden yang dianggap
maupun pengalaman kerjanya [14]. mengetahui pokok permasalahan penelitian.
Adapun pengertian pegawai adalah orang Wawancara dilakukan dengan Camat, Kepala
pribadi yang bekerja pada pemberi kerja, Sub Bagian Umum/Kepegawaian dan Kepala
berdasarkan perjanjian atau kesepakatan kerja, Sub Bagian Keuangan/Pelaporan pada Kantor
baik secara tertulis maupun tidak tertulis, untuk Kecamatan Kasimbar dengan alat rekaman.
melaksanakan suatu pekerjaan dalam jabatan atau c. Dokumentasi; mengumpulkan dan mempelajari
kegiatan tertentu dengan imbalan yang dibayarkan dokumen-dokumen terkait dengan pokok
berdasarkan periode tertentu, penyelesaian pembahasan penelitian ini untuk memperoleh
pekerjaan, atau ketentuan lain yang ditetapkan data dan informasi.
pemberi kerja, termasuk orang pribadi yang d. Studi kepustakaan; mengumpulkan dan
melakukan pekerjaan dalam jabatan negeri [15]. mempelajari teori-teori atau pustaka lainnya
maupun artikel yang terkait dengan pokok
2.8 Kerangka Pemikiran pembahasan penelitian ini untuk memperoleh
Alur pikir dalam membangun aplikasi sistem landasan dan pengertian teoritis mendalam.
informasi gaji pegawai sebagai berikut: Metode analisis yang digunakan adalah
komparatif, yaitu metode yang membangun dan
Tools:
Variabel masalah: 1. Delphi 7.0 membandingkan dua hal yang berbeda. Dalam
Pengolahan data gaji pegawai 2. Microsoft Access 2007 penelitian ini berarti membandingkan sistem
belum terkomputerisasi, 3. Kamus Data
memerlukan waktu yang lama 4. Entity Relationship Schema pengolahan gaji pegawai yang ada dengan sistem
5. DFD
dalam memproses gaji.
6. Flowchart
informasi gaji pegawai yang diusulkan.
7. Diagram Konteks Metode pengembangan sistem yang
digunakan adalah prototype, yaitu teknik analisis
Lay Out dan rancangan yang memungkinkan pemakai ikut
Teori Pendukung:
1. Laporan Gaji PNS serta dalam menentukan kebutuhan dan
2. Laporan Gaji
1. Rekayasa pembentukan sistem. Hal ini karena prototype
SISTEM Honorer
Perangkat Lunak
INFORMASI 3. Laporan Slip Gaji digunakan untuk mengembangkan kebutuhan
2. Pengembangan
PNS
Sistem Prototype pemakai yang sulit didefinisikan untuk
4. Laporan Slip Gaji
Honorer memperlancar proses siklus hidup pengembangan
sistem. Metode prototype paling baik digunakan
Pimpinan untuk mengembangkan sistem kecil yang unik
Gambar 1 Kerangka Pikir Penelitian atau aplikasi sederhana.
Proses dalam metode prototype digambarkan
3. Metode Penelitian sebagai berikut [18]:
Jenis penelitian ini adalah penelitian TENTUKAN PROGRAM
KEBUTUHAN SISTEM
kualitatif, yaitu penelitian yang bermaksud
memahami fenomena yang dialami oleh subjek
BUAT UJI
penelitian, misalnya perilaku, persepsi, motivasi PROTOTYPE SISTEM
dan tindakan. Dengan cara deskripsi dalam bentuk
TIDAK TIDAK
kata-kata dan bahasa, pada suatu konteks khusus SESUAI SESUAI SESUAI
EVALUASI EVALUASI
yang alamiah dan dengan memanfaatkan berbagai
metode ilmiah [16]. SESUAI
4.1.3 Analisis Kebutuhan Sistem Yang 4.2.2 Data Flow Diagram (DFD)
Diusulkan Data Flow Diagram (DFD) menggambarkan
Sistem informasi gaji pegawai yang aliran data atau informasi yang digunakan. DFD
diusulkan melibatkan beberapa data yang saling dibuat jika pada Context Diagram masih terdapat
terhubung dan membentuk Relational Database proses yang harus dijelaskan dengan lebih rinci.
Management System. Data-data yang diperlukan DFD sistem informasi gaji pegawai yang
sebagai berikut: diusulkan sebagai berikut:
Gambar 9 Sub Proses Transaksi Penggajian Gambar 13 Flowchart Form Input Data
Gambar 10 Sub Proses Laporan Data Gambar 15 Flowchart Form Cetak Laporan
Gambar 21 Model Dialog Layar Form Input Data Gambar 27 Model Dialog Layar Form Laporan
Jabatan Gaji PNS